Job Summary
ROLE : MID-LEVEL LITIGATION ASSOCIATE ATTORNEY
Locations: San Francisco CA Newport Beach CA Alexandria VA West Palm Beach FL Austin TX
Job Type: Full-Time Work Model: Hybrid
Experience Level: Mid-Level Associate (3-4 Years)
Compensation: Approximately $175000 Base (Flexible Based on Experience)
Practice Areas: Commercial Litigation Regulatory Enforcement Public Law Administrative Law Appellate Litigation
Key Responsibilities:
Handle commercial and corporate litigation matters
Draft and argue motions in state and federal courts
Support regulatory investigations and enforcement actions
Manage assigned cases with increasing independence
Conduct written discovery and oversee document productions
Conduct legal research and draft substantive legal memoranda
Participate in depositions hearings and mediations
Assist with trial preparation and litigation strategy
Required Qualifications:
JD from an accredited law school
Active State Bar membership (any state)
3-4 years of litigation experience
Experience handling matters in state and/or federal court
Experience drafting dispositive motions
Discovery management experience
Strong Plus: AmLaw/boutique government/regulatory/appellate clerkship experience
Preferred: California Bar admission
